What Creates Backflow?


A regular root cause of backflow is a loss of water stress that triggers the water to siphon back right into the supply of water. An instance is cleaning out a paint bucket utilizing a pipe. You load the paint bucket up with water, leaving the pipe in the bucket. After a long time, there is a loss in water pressure as well as the hose pipe starts to draw the water back into the water system. As you can visualize, there are currently chemicals from the paint that are getting in the water supply, potentially positioning a risk. What is backflow?


Backflow occurs when suction draws dirty water into a clean water supply. It can be an issue with residential and commercial irrigation systems, as well as businesses that use potentially hazardous materials.


What is a backflow preventer?


A backflow preventer is a check valve unit. The valves in this device keep contaminated water from reversing into your clean water system. The type of backflow preventer that’s needed for your property depends on your risk for backflow.


What is backflow testing?


Backflow testing is required on a regular (usually annual) basis to make sure your backflow preventer is working properly. The test ensures that proper pressure is maintained within the device and that it’s capable of stopping the backflow of contaminated water.
